    From La Masia Roots to Barcelona Breakthrough: The Making of a La Liga Youngest Debutant

    Lamine Yamal’s story begins in Esplugues de Llobregat, a suburb of Barcelona, where he was born on July 13, 2007, to a Moroccan father and Equatoguinean mother. From toddler kicks in local streets to dominating La Masia academy sessions, Yamal’s raw talent shone early. Joining Barcelona’s youth setup at age 7, he progressed through U12, U16, and U19 ranks, dazzling coaches with his left-footed precision and fearless one-on-ones.

    His senior breakthrough came in April 2023, debuting at 15 years and 291 days against Real Betis—La Liga’s youngest starter ever, eclipsing even Lionel Messi’s mark. Xavi Hernandez handed him minutes, and Yamal repaid with poise beyond his years. By 2023-24, he logged 50 appearances, scoring 7 goals and assisting 10, including pivotal strikes in La Liga and Copa del Rey. Barcelona winger Yamal helped secure second place in La Liga, proving he belonged among giants like Lewandowski and Raphinha.

    The 2024-25 season catapulted him to stardom: 55 matches, 18 goals, 25 assists, clinching La Liga and Copa del Rey doubles. Now in 2025-26, wearing the iconic No. 10 shirt post-Iniesta and Messi, Yamal signed a mega-contract until 2031, with a €1 billion release clause and wages potentially hitting $45 million annually. Through February 2026, his Lamine Yamal 2025-26 stats boast 14 goals across 29 games, including Champions League hauls. Recent highlights? A brace in a 3-2 El Clasico win over Real Madrid on January 11 and screamers against Villarreal and Espanyol.

    Spain National Team: Euro 2024 Hero and Kopa Trophy Winner Shattering International Records

    Choosing Spain over Morocco in 2023 was pivotal—despite dual eligibility, Yamal pledged to La Roja after U17 World Cup exploits. His senior debut arrived September 8, 2023, vs. Georgia at 16 years, 57 days: Spain’s youngest debutant and scorer. A thunderous strike sealed a 7-1 rout.

    Euro 2024 cemented legend status. At 16 years, 362 days—the tournament’s youngest player—Yamal topped assists (4), won Young Player of the Tournament, and curled in the best goal of the semis: a 25-yard rocket vs. France in Spain’s 2-1 path to glory. Records tumbled: youngest Euros starter, finalist, and scorer, surpassing Gavi and even Cristiano Ronaldo in quals.

    Playing Style: The Inverted Attacker with Daring Dribbles and Visionary Passes

    Standing 180cm with a lethal left foot, Yamal operates as a right-wing inverted attacker, cutting inside for curls, nutmegs, and killer balls. His toolkit? Explosive acceleration (top speed 31 km/h), 83.5% passing accuracy, and dribble success rivaling prime Neymar. In UCL 2025-26, 6 games brought 3 goals, 3 assists, 72 dribbles, and 41 penalty-area runs.
